Abstract EN
Multisensor fusion and consensus filtering are two fascinating subjects in the research of sensor networks.
In this survey, we will cover both classic results and recent advances developed in these two topics.
First, we recall some important results in the development of multisensor fusion technology.
Particularly, we pay great attention to the fusion with unknown correlations, which ubiquitously exist in most of distributed filtering problems.
Next, we give a systematic review on several widely used consensus filtering approaches.
Furthermore, some latest progress on multisensor fusion and consensus filtering is also presented.
Finally, conclusions are drawn and several potential future research directions are outlined.
